titleOfInvention |
Method of culturing adhesive cell |
abstract |
The present invention relates to a method for culturing adherent cells in a liquid culture medium in a culture vessel made of polymer containing an alicyclic structure and separating the cells from the culture vessel by liquid flow without adding protease, And the cells are suspended. Cell adhesion to a cell culture container made of a polymer containing an alicyclic structure is loosely adhered, so that cells can be easily peeled off with a weak force such as pipetting. |
